Waaree Renewable Technologies Bags $66 Million Contract for Solar Project in India

Indian company Renewable Technologies Ltd has clinched a significant contract to provide engineering, procurement, and construction (EPC) services for a 335-MW/412-MWp solar project in its home country.

The deal, valued at INR 5.48 billion (USD 66m/EUR 61.3m), was secured from an undisclosed domestic utility, Waaree revealed in a filing to the stock exchange on Monday.

Under the terms outlined in the Letter of Award (LOA), the project will be executed on a turnkey basis, with the capacity slated to commence operations by December 2024. Specific details regarding the project's location and configuration were not disclosed.

Following completion, Waaree will oversee the operations and maintenance (O&M) of the (PV) complex for a period of two years, under a contract valued at INR 68 million.

With this latest contract, Waaree's unexecuted order book now totals 1.16 GW, the company stated. Notably, in November 2022, the firm secured a separate contract worth INR 1.83 billion to deploy 70 MW DC of solar PV capacity for an unnamed seamless tube manufacturer in .
